Does it have to the same for all spirits on all occasions? Could not a powerful spirit just lend a part of itself, or just be contactable with the fetish, while a lesser spirit would be captured in it?
This could lead to powerful shamans being able to capture powerful spirits in a fetish, while lesser shamans could only get a single ability from it. In fact a shaman hostile to another could try to capture one of the others mighty spirits in order to withold it from the other.
